Gather and Prep the Ingredients

Before getting your hands dirty, it’s vital to gather all the ingredients you’ll need. Here’s a comprehensive list for your Crockpot Overnight Breakfast Casserole:

  • 8 large eggs
  • 2 cups of milk (or a non-dairy alternative)
  • 1 cup of shredded cheese (cheddar or your favorite blend)
  • 2 cups of diced vegetables (bell peppers, onions, spinach, etc.)
  • 1 cup of cooked, chopped Turkey Bacon
  • 1 cup of diced Chicken Ham
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Optional spices: garlic powder, onion powder, or Italian seasoning

After assembling these ingredients, make sure to wash and chop your vegetables for ease of assembly later. Preparing everything in advance makes the cooking process smoother, so invest those few extra minutes!

Preparing the Proteins (Turkey Bacon and Chicken Ham)

To create a delicious base for your casserole, you’ll want to ensure your proteins are cooked and ready to go.

  1. Cook the Turkey Bacon: Start by frying or baking your turkey bacon until crispy. This can be done in a pan over medium heat for about 5-7 minutes or in the oven for 15-20 minutes at 400°F until it’s golden brown. Remember, you need that crunch!

  2. Dicing the Chicken Ham: If you’re using pre-cooked Chicken Ham, simply chop it into bite-sized pieces. If you’re preparing it from scratch, make sure to cook it thoroughly.

These proteins are not just about flavor; they also add a satisfying protein boost to your morning routine. Plus, they’re leaner options that won’t make you feel sluggish.

Whisk the Egg Mixture

In a large mixing bowl, crack open those eggs and pour in the milk. Whisk them together until frothy. This mix is what binds all your ingredients together and creates that deliciously fluffy texture.

  • Seasoning: Don’t forget to add a pinch of salt, a dash of pepper, and any other spices that tickle your taste buds. A sprinkle of garlic powder can add a lovely depth of flavor!

As you whisk, imagine the warm aroma filling your kitchen in the morning. Yes, it’s that good!

Assembling Layers in the Crockpot

Now comes the fun part — assembling everything in the Crockpot!

  1. Layer the Veggies: Start with a base layer of your chopped vegetables at the bottom of the Crockpot.

  2. Add the Proteins: Next, evenly distribute your cooked turkey bacon and diced chicken ham over the veggies.

  3. Pour the Egg Mixture: Carefully pour the whisked eggs and milk over the layers, ensuring everything is evenly coated.

  4. Cheese It Up: Finally, sprinkle your shredded cheese on top, making this dish look as delightful as it will taste.

Don’t worry if it looks a bit crowded; it will cook down to perfection as it simmers overnight.

Cooking the Casserole to Perfection

Set your Crockpot to low heat and let it work its magic while you sleep. Cooking it overnight takes about 7-8 hours,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ully while you rest.

  • Timing Tip: If you’re trying this on a weekend, you might start it before going to bed and wake up to an amazing breakfast ready to be served!

When the cooking time is up, insert a knife or skewer into the center; it should come out clean. Let it cool slightly before serving. You may want to garnish with fresh herbs for an extra touch of color.

Cooking Tips and Notes for Crockpot Overnight Breakfast Casserole

Avoiding Common Pitfalls

When making your Crockpot Overnight Breakfast Casserole, a few missteps can lead to less-than-ideal results. First, ensure that your ingredients, particularly the Turkey Bacon and Chicken Ham, are cooked to your liking before adding them to the slow cooker. Undercooked toppings can compromise texture and taste. Additionally, be cautious not to overload the slow cooker; maintaining a proper ingredient ratio—think of a balanced breakfast plate—will keep everything cooking evenly.

Adjusting Cooking Times for Different Slow Cookers

Not all slow cookers are created equal—some run hotter or cooler than others. If you have an expedited morning ahead, check your Crockpot Overnight Breakfast Casserole after about 6 hours on low; it may be perfectly set by then. Conversely, for a slower cooker, it could take up to 8 hours. Keep an eye on the consistency of the egg mixture; it should be firm yet fluffy. How long can I store leftovers?

If you have any leftovers (which is rare in our house!), you can store your Crockpot Overnight Breakfast Casserole in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. Just reheat in the microwave or on the stovetop until warmed through. Want to keep it longer? You can freeze it for up to 3 months; just make sure to let it cool completely before freezing.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 slices turkey bacon
  • 12 eggs
  • 2 cups shredded cheese
  • 4 cups bread, cubed
  • 2 cups milk

Instructions

  1. Cook the turkey bacon in a pan until crispy.
  2. In a bowl, whisk together the eggs and milk.
  3. In the crockpot, layer the cubed bread, turkey bacon, and shredded cheese.
  4. Pour the egg mixture over the layers.
  5. Cover and cook on low for 7-8 hours.

Notes

  • Feel free to add vegetables like bell peppers or onions.
  • Can be made gluten-free by using gluten-free bread.
